A successful open house takes careful planning and attention. Start by choosing a date and time that works your target audience. Promote your open house well in advance through multiple channels like online listings, social media, and printed brochures.
Create a welcoming atmosphere by decorating your home to showcase its best features. Ensure all rooms are clean, well-lit, and tidy. Prepare snacks to attract potential buyers and create a comfortable experience.
Throughout the open house, be present to answer questions and provide insight about your home. Be positive and help visitors to imagine themselves living in your space.
After the open house, follow up with interested visitors promptly and professionally.

Top-Notch South Florida Open House Checklist
Ready to hit your dream home in sunny South Florida? An open house can be a fantastic way to explore potential properties. But to make the most of it, you need to be prepared. That's where this checklist comes in!
Here are some key things to bring with you:
* A notepad and pen for jotting down impressions about each house.
* A measuring tape or ruler to measure rooms and spaces.
* A list of questions you have for the realtor.
* Your go-to phone charger, just in case you need a quick charge.
* Comfortable shoes! You'll be doing a lot of walking around.
By following this checklist, you can make your open house experience organized and boost your chances of finding the perfect South Florida home.
Prime Time: Finding the Best Day for a Florida Open House
When it comes to planning your Florida open house, finding the right day can make all the difference. Successful open houses often occur during peak viewing hours when potential buyers are most likely to be looking.
- Saturdays and Sundays
- Early Evenings
Nevertheless, it's important to take into account your target market. In case you're listing a property that appeals families, a weekend open house may be most advantageous.
Alternatively, if your target market is primarily busy individuals, a weekday evening open house could be more suitable.
